The Corporate Ethics & Legal Compliance Specialist will lead and support several meaningful programs in the Legal & Compliance Organization (LCO) to foster the strategic goals of the department and KLA. Projects may evolve over time but are encouraged to include:
Privacy Program Support: Providing compliance program support to the worldwide lead for KLA's privacy program, as well as regional attorneys and local privacy champions. The specific support activities will include:
Maintain OneTrust privacy solutions to support KLA's privacy compliance strategy, ensuring compliance with GDPR, CCPA and other relevant privacy regulations. Specifically, configure, lead and update OneTrust modules Data Mapping Automation and PIA & DPIA Automation as needed to adapt OneTrust configurations to changes in privacy laws and regulations;
Provide training and support to internal business owners on the use of OneTrust modules to ensure that data flow diagrams and records of data processing are accurate, complete and up-to-date;
Keep privacy policies and privacy notices up to date as regulations or business practices evolve;
handling data subject access requests, including coordinating with HR, regional HR business partners, and legal as needed, to address each request within required timeframes;
Partner with KLA's webmaster on the use of the OneTrust Cookie Compliance module to ensure our external website meets privacy requirements.
Training and Communications support: Provide assistance to the Ethics & Legal Compliance Training & Compliance leader including:
Assisting with communications campaigns to raise awareness about compliance policies and systems;
Drafting customized training courses on various compliance topics;
Work with training content providers to adapt products for KLA's needs, including translations as needed.
Code of Conduct updates and other ethical culture projects: Support efforts to further KLA's ethical culture by:
Coordinating the annual update of the Standards of Business Conduct, KLA's code of conduct;
Helping with internal and external reviews, including compliance efficiency program reviews, and audits at the direction of counsel;
Answering routine queries from the business on compliance matters;
Drive the Annual Compliance Disclosure questionnaires
